Trac is an enhanced wiki and issue tracking system for software development projects. Trac uses a minimalistic approach to web-based software project management. It provides an interface to Subversion (and other version control systems), an integrated Wiki, and convenient reporting facilities. Trac allows wiki markup in issue descriptions and commit messages, creating links and seamless references between bugs, tasks, changesets, files, and wiki pages. A timeline shows all current and past project events in order, making the progress of the project easily visible.

A built-in wiki for documentation and collaboration, supporting wiki markup in various contexts.
Track bugs, tasks, and other issues with customizable workflows and fields.
Seamless integration with Subversion and other version control systems for browsing repositories and linking changesets to issues.
A chronological view of all project events, including changesets, tickets, and wiki edits.
Create custom reports and charts to visualize project progress and metrics.
Plan and track project milestones and versions.
Extend Trac's functionality with a wide range of plugins available from the community.
Fine-grained permissions to control access to various parts of the system.
Full-text search across tickets, wiki pages, and repository files.
Automatic email notifications for ticket changes and other events.
Trac is distributed under the modified BSD license.
Trac has a vibrant community of users and developers contributing plugins, themes, and documentation.
Comprehensive documentation is available, including installation guides, user manuals, and developer resources.
Trac can be hosted on various platforms, including standalone servers and shared hosting environments.
Trac is compatible with multiple operating systems, including Linux, Windows, and macOS.
